Recognizing Cataract Surgery Process
Discovering the actions involved in cataract surgery can help relieve any kind of anxiety or uncertainty you may have regarding the procedure. Cataract surgical treatment is a typical and highly effective treatment that involves getting rid of the cloudy lens in your eye and replacing it with a clear fabricated lens.
Prior to the surgical procedure, your eye will certainly be numbed with eye declines or an injection to ensure you don't really feel any kind of pain throughout the procedure. The doctor will make a tiny incision in your eye to access the cataract and break it up using ultrasound waves before very carefully removing it.
When the cataract is gotten rid of, the fabricated lens will certainly be inserted in its place. The entire surgery commonly takes about 15-30 mins per eye and is typically done one eye at once.

Post-Operative Care Tips
After cataract surgical procedure, offering proper post-operative care is important for your loved one's recovery. Ensure they put on the protective guard over their eye as advised by the medical professional. Help them provide suggested eye declines and medicines on schedule to avoid infection and aid recovery.
Motivate your liked one to prevent touching or rubbing their eyes, as this can bring about complications. Aid them in complying with any constraints on flexing, lifting hefty items, or taking part in laborious activities to stop pressure on the eyes. Make sure they attend all follow-up appointments with the eye physician for monitoring development.
Keep the eye area clean and dry, staying clear of water or soap directly in the eyes. Encourage your enjoyed one to wear sunglasses to protect their eyes from intense light and glare during the healing procedure. Hold your horses and encouraging as they recuperate, offering support with everyday jobs as needed.
